New Task Order Requirement – North Penn – Area 7 (03X1), RAF/DES
The purpose of this request is to fund a new DES Task Order to update the Conceptual Site Model (CSM) and develop a Focused Feasibility Study (FFS) for North Penn Area 7 - OU5, incorporating new information and data obtained from activities performed over the past 10 years. The goal of this TO is to produce an updated FFS for OU5 that integrates historical data from multiple sources and reflects current Site conditions. This is mission critical work mandated under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ation, and Liability Act (CERCLA) aligning with EPA's pillars by ensuring community access to clean air, land, and water. If this is not completed, EPA will not be able to fulfill its requirements for completing the remedial investigation at the Site posing a risk to human health and the environment and long-term protectiveness of the local community.
